Key Characteristics of Pop Art Sculpture:
Use of Popular Imagery Ideas:
Aongking and famous pop artists drew inspiration from advertisements, comic strips, celebrity culture, and everyday art products, often transforming mundane objects into art.
Industrial Materials and Techniques:
Many Pop sculptures were made using commercial materials such as fibreglass, steel, and even found objects. Aongking artists, like Claes Oldenburg, made sculptures out of soft. Stronger materials, mimicking the appearance of everyday items in exaggerated forms.

Bold Colour and Art Form:
Bright paint, flat colours, and exaggerated, larger-than-life forms were common. These characteristics made Pop sculptures visually striking and accessible to a broad audience.
Irony and Playfulness Showed:
